Друзі, якщо ви плануєте вивчати програмування і дивитеся в сторону Python, запрошуємо вас на онлайн курс, який почнеться 7 серпня. Для тих, хто ще не визначився, є можливість безкоштовного пробного уроку.
Python — це дуже гарний вибір! Він дозволяє реалізувати свій потенціал у багатьох напрямках розробки і водночас підходить для початківців, які раніше не вивчали програмування.
Програма курсу відповідає актуальним вимогам IT-компаній до спеціаліста та дозволяє отримати всі необхідні знання, навички та практичний досвід для того, щоб претендувати на позицію Trainee чи Junior Python Developer.
Деталі курсу
Тривалість навчання складає 4,5 місяців/110 годин.
Графік занять — 3 рази на тиждень по 2 години.
Час занять — ранкова група з 09:00 до 11:00 або вечірня з 19:00 до 21:00.
🔸 Формат — живі online уроки з ментором в Zoom. Група до 25 осіб. Практичні завдання з перевіркою, курсові проєкти та спілкування у телеграм чаті з групою та ментором.
🔸Допомога у працевлаштуванні. З першого і до останнього дня навчання з кожним студентом індивідуально працює HR менеджер, щоб одразу після навчання Ви були готові до роботи в IT компанії.
🔸Практика. Протягом курсу студенти виконують декілька курсових проєктів, в яких поєднується використання усіх вивчених технологій.
🔸Всі уроки записуються. Записи і всі навчальні матеріали назавжди залишаються доступними для студентів.
Якщо Ви вже маєте базові знання з Python і хочете продовжити навчання у групі з ментором — надішліть заявку і для Вас підберуть групу. Ви зможете почати навчання з будь-якого модуля програми і вивчити саме ті технології, які Вам потрібні.
Програма курсу
1. Python для початківців (10 занять / 20 годин)
- Введення в Python
- Змінні та типи даних у Python (int, float, str, list, tuple)
- Умовні конструкції (if-else)
- Циклічні конструкції (while, for)
- Послідовності
- Списки
- Множини та відображення
- Функції (частина 1)
- Функції (частина 2)
- Специфікація PEP8
2. Основи Git (3 заняття / 6 годин)
- Основи Git
- Публікація репозиторію
- Інтеграція з IDE
3. Python Базовий (12 занять / 24 години)
- ООП — Класи, атрибути, методи, конструктор
- ООП — Спадкування. Анотація. Абстрактні класи та методи
- ООП — Інкапсуляція та поліморфізм
- Обробка винятків
- Основні принципи програмування: інтроспекція та рефлексія
- Ітератори
- Генератори
- Робота з файлами
- Модулі та пакети
- Регулярні вирази
- Практика
- Практика
4. Python Advanced (11 занять / 22 години)
- Елементи функціонального програмування
- Робота з мережею
- Сховища даних
- Синтаксис та запити
- Асинхронне програмування
- Багатопоточне програмування в Python, модуль threading
- Типізований Python
- Віртуальні оточення
- Модульне тестування
- Практика
- Практика
5. Бази даних. PostgreSQL (5 занять / 10 годин)
- Реляційні БД. Інфраструктура та розгортання БД
- Основні типи даних PostgreSQL та прості запити
- Об’єднання таблиць (JSON) та підзапити
- Інші об’єкти баз даних: представлення та функції
- Проектування БД. DLL — керуємо базами даних та об’єктами баз даних та об’єктами баз даних (таблицями, представленнями, функціями і іншими)
6. Django (10 занять / 20 годин)
- Вступ у Django
- Маршрутизація. Запити, відповіді сервера
- Шаблони
- Моделі
- Форми
- Робота з базою даних
- DjangoRestFramework, реалізація простого API з DRF
- Деплой Django-застосунку
- Безпека
- Практика
7. Курсовий проект за спеціальністю Python Developer (4 заняття / 8 годин)
- Архітектура та проектування, складання технічного завдання
- Верстання макету
- Програмування серверної частини
- Захист курсового проекту
Більше подробиць дивіться на сторінці спеціальності Python Developer.
Додатково студенти отримують
- Безкоштовні ключі на софт від JetBrains (це ліцензії для навчання програмуванню за допомогою професійних інструментів для розробників IDE JetBrains)
- Доступ до всіх відео курсів ITVDN на 6 місяців за спеціальністю Python Developer з практичними завданнями та тестами
- Доступ до інтерактивних практикумів з Python
- Сертифікати за окремими технологіями та Диплом за спеціальністю
- Допомога у написанні курсових проєктів, які потім можна розмістити на GitHub
- Кар’єрний сервіс — підтримка HR-спеціаліста у складанні резюме, підготовці до співбесіди, виборі компанії чи працевлаштуванні
📍За спеціальним промокодом PYTHON4DOU користувачі DOU отримують знижку 30%, промокод діє до 9 серпня 2024 р. Ваші витрати будуть найменшими, якщо ви оберете «Оплату частинами» від ПриватБанку чи Монобанку.
Кількість місць у групах обмежена, тому поспішайте!
✅ Пробне заняття та відгуки
Зрозуміти, чи підійде Вам тренер, чи сподобається група, можна на безкоштовному пробному уроці,
Також Ви можете ознайомитись із відгуками наших студентів:
- профіль компанії на ДОУ
- на сторінці Фейсбук
- у Google-відгуках
Якщо у вас залишилися запитання:
+38 044 344 16 22
+44 204 577 32 36
Telegram: @itvdn_support
Е-mail: [email protected]
Приєднуйтесь до нас у Telegram, Facebook, LinkedIn.
Немає коментарів
Додати коментар Підписатись на коментаріВідписатись від коментарів